Market & Industry Context
The “Build to Rent” sector is one of the fastest-growing areas of the UK property market. By leveraging technology to streamline viewings and applications, companies like Home Made are changing the way people rent. As a Viewing Agent, you are at the sharp end of this transition, gaining experience in a high-tech sales environment that is fundamentally different from traditional estate agency models.
Interview Preparation Insights
-
The “Consultant” Mindset: When asked how you approach a viewing, don’t just talk about “showing the room.” Talk about listening to the customer’s lifestyle needs and tailoring your pitch to match.
-
Sales Grit: Be prepared to discuss how you handle “no” or a customer who isn’t sure. Show that you can be persistent and supportive without being pushy.
-
Public Transport Travel: This role requires travel via public transport. Demonstrate that you are organized enough to manage a complex schedule across multiple cities without missing an appointment.
-
Technology Literacy: Mention your comfort level with using apps or mobile CRM systems. Startups rely heavily on these to track sales metrics in real-time.
